Re: Mufflers/LS 5.3

Borla if you can find them Cheap/Used, Not sure I would pay retail for them, I have one on my 5.3L Camaro. Quiet tone at idle...Gets louder when you step on it.

I had some Magnaflows on my old '70 C10 (400hp 350).....Didn't care for the sound....Too raspy & loud for me.

50 series Flowmasters are good, What I had on my '70 before they rusted out after 8 years or so. If you daily driving it....This probably won't be an issue.

Not much experience with Dynomax.

I have Mangnaflow's dual 2.75' into a single 4", long oval body muffler on my 03 6.0 and it sounds good in the cab but I heard my wife step on it when she took off in it the other day and I didn't like it, real raspy.

I have 2 dynomax 2.5" super turbos on my 69 that I will use on my 5.3 conversion that were on the 350 I pulled and they were perfect! Flow rates and sound make me wonder why I use anything else. They are real quiet at idle and aggressive when you push the go pedal, all while being able to move allot of air so they don't become a restriction.

Most of the Flowmasters I have been around all drone, but that could be to tail pipe length and have little to do with the muffler.
